Why is this Important?


Mobile friendly websites, also known as responsive websites, represent a new movement in web
design and refers to the ease in which a user is able to access a website using a portable device
such as a smart phone or tablet. Examples of optimization for portable devices include designs
that are developed to ensure minimal scrolling, quick to load graphics, and clear navigation. The
idea is simple: Mobile friendly designs ensure that your company’s website can be viewed as
easily as possible whether a customer is accessing the site via a laptop, tablet, or smart phone.

According to a recent Google survey, 72% of mobile users said web accessibility on a mobile
phone was important to them. However, only 26% of small businesses currently have a mobile
friendly website. As more people turn to portable devices in their daily lives, the importance of
hosting a website that can be accessed on one of these devices increases dramatically.

What is a Mobile Friendly Website?


Mobile friendly websites refer to the ease in which a user is able to access a website using a
portable device such as a smartphone or tablet. These optimized sites use a minimalist design in
order to guide the customer to the appropriate information without distracting them with features
that may not be optimal for a smaller screen, and that can eat up data and slow performance.

In today’s market, 24/7 internet accessibility is more important than ever before, and this access
regularly occurs through mobile devices. Potential customers researching your business may not
give you a second chance if their first impression of your mobile site does not meet expectations.
In fact, 46% of consumers surveyed in a recent Gomez survey suggested that they would be
unlikely to return to a mobile site if it did not work properly during their last visit. Your business
only has a few seconds to grab the attention of a prospect, and if it is loading slowly because of
large graphics, too many tables, and/or videos that will not play, it is likely a prospect will move on.

Mobile Friendly Website Benefits


Expanded access to customers for your business - When your company creates a mobile friendly
website, it can reach more people than ever before because there are users who prefer to access
the Internet from mobile devices.

Increased brand recognition and customer appreciation - More than just increasing your
customer base and profit margin, you also increase the appreciation consumers have for your busi-
ness.

Matching customer expectations - In todays’ market, consumers expect results, and they expect
them fast. This is why you are not only potentially losing new customers by not having a mobile
website, but you are also risking losing current customers who are unable to access your web
content on the go. Being accessible to your customers should be your #1 priority as a business.
